@JenDeVoreRichter3 жыл бұрын
@@soulywomen I did not start local because my vision was not local, like you. Go with your vision starting with the revenue plan first: advertisers are just one way to make money. There is also membership programs, events and speaking, affiliate sales, brand deals, coaching, physical products and merch, and more.

Jen, should I get both Issuu and Magmanager or can I use just one?
@JenDeVoreRichter Жыл бұрын
MagManager has more features than ISSUU and is primarily used to plan and manage your flat plan. It also will give you a flipbook version of the PDF of your final magazine. If you’re selling lots of ads it’s great! If you’re not, then it’s probably too much. ISSUU only takes a PDF and turns it into a flipbook. It doesn’t help you manage ad sales or your flat plan. They’re both great, but have different purposes depending on the stage you’re in and what you need.
